#a97684 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a97684 is composed of 66.3% red, 46.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.2% magenta, 21.9%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 343.5 degrees, a saturation of 22.9% and a lightness of 56.3%. #a97684 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ffecff with #530009. Closest websafe color is: #996699.

Shades and Tints of #a97684

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080506 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fb is the lightest one.
